Compact SUVs: GLA and GLB – Entry-level Luxury with Versatility

The GLA and GLB Class SUVs serve as the entry point into the Mercedes-Benz SUV family, but they are far from basic. These models offer a compelling combination of urban agility and premium features. The GLA, with its sporty coupe-like profile, is perfect for navigating city streets while still providing ample cargo space for weekend getaways. The GLB, on the other hand, boasts a more boxy and spacious design, offering optional third-row seating, making it an ideal choice for small families or those needing extra passenger capacity without sacrificing maneuverability. Both models feature refined interiors, advanced infotainment systems, and a range of efficient yet powerful engines, embodying Mercedes-Benz luxury in a compact package.

Mid-Size SUVs: GLC and GLE – The Core of the Lineup, Balancing Space and Luxury

The GLC and GLE Class SUVs represent the heart of the Mercedes-Benz SUV range, striking a perfect balance between spaciousness, luxury, and performance. The GLC is a popular choice, known for its elegant design, comfortable ride, and a wide array of technology features. It’s available in both SUV and Coupe body styles, offering versatility and style. The GLE steps up in size and presence, providing even more interior room and enhanced luxury appointments. Available with powerful engines, including AMG performance variants, the GLE delivers exhilarating performance alongside exceptional comfort, making it well-suited for both daily commutes and long road trips.

Full-Size SUVs: GLS and G-Class – Ultimate Luxury and Capability

For those seeking the ultimate in space, luxury, and capability, the GLS and G-Class SUVs stand at the pinnacle. The GLS is the flagship SUV, offering three rows of adult-sized seating in a lavishly appointed cabin. It prioritizes passenger comfort with features like air suspension and advanced noise insulation, creating a serene and refined driving experience. The G-Class, an icon in its own right, is renowned for its legendary off-road prowess and distinctive boxy design. While incredibly capable in challenging terrains, the modern G-Class also delivers a surprisingly luxurious and technologically advanced interior, making it a unique blend of ruggedness and refinement.

Electric SUVs: EQB, EQE SUV, EQS SUV, G 580 – The Future of Luxury and Sustainability

Mercedes-Benz is rapidly expanding its electric SUV offerings under the EQ sub-brand. The EQB is a fully electric compact SUV, bringing electric mobility to the entry-level segment with a focus on practicality and family-friendliness. The EQE SUV and EQS SUV are electric counterparts to the traditional GLE and GLS, respectively, offering comparable size and luxury but with all-electric powertrains. These models boast impressive electric ranges and utilize advanced charging technology. The G 580 with EQ Technology represents the electric evolution of the iconic G-Class, maintaining its off-road capability while embracing a sustainable future.

Technology and Features

Mercedes-Benz is at the forefront of automotive technology, and their SUVs are equipped with a wealth of features designed to enhance comfort, convenience, and safety. The MBUX (Mercedes-Benz User Experience) infotainment system is a standout feature, offering intuitive voice control, a high-resolution touchscreen display, and advanced navigation. Driver assistance systems, such as adaptive cruise control, lane keeping assist, and blind spot monitoring, are readily available, enhancing safety and reducing driver fatigue. Luxury interiors are a hallmark of Mercedes-Benz, with premium materials, comfortable seating, and meticulous attention to detail evident throughout the SUV lineup.

Fuel Economy and Electric Range

Fuel economy for gasoline-powered Mercedes-Benz SUVs is EPA estimated and can be compared to other vehicles using MPG ratings. Real-world fuel economy can vary depending on driving style, terrain, weather conditions, and trip length. Highway mileage, in particular, may be less than the highway estimate. For electric Mercedes-Benz SUVs, the EPA estimated driving range with a fully charged battery is provided. Similar to fuel economy, the actual driving range can be influenced by factors such as model, terrain, temperature, driving style, use of vehicle features, and optional equipment.
